av手机免费在线观看,国产女人在线视频,国产xxxx免费,捆绑调教一二三区,97影院最新理论片,色之久久综合,国产精品日韩欧美一区二区三区

計(jì)算機(jī)等級(jí)

計(jì)算機(jī)基礎(chǔ)及程序設(shè)計(jì)概述

時(shí)間:2024-08-01 20:13:36 計(jì)算機(jī)等級(jí) 我要投稿
  • 相關(guān)推薦

計(jì)算機(jī)基礎(chǔ)及程序設(shè)計(jì)概述

  “計(jì)算機(jī)程序設(shè)計(jì)基礎(chǔ)”是大學(xué)計(jì)算機(jī)基礎(chǔ)教學(xué)系列中的核心課程,主要介紹程序設(shè)計(jì)語(yǔ)言的基本知識(shí)和程序設(shè)計(jì)的方法與技術(shù)。下面是小編整理的關(guān)于計(jì)算機(jī)基礎(chǔ)及程序設(shè)計(jì)概述,歡迎參考!

  【1】計(jì)算機(jī)基礎(chǔ)及程序設(shè)計(jì)概述

  計(jì)算機(jī)基礎(chǔ)其內(nèi)容以程序設(shè)計(jì)語(yǔ)言的語(yǔ)法知識(shí)和程序設(shè)計(jì)的基本方法為主,同時(shí)包括程序設(shè)計(jì)方法學(xué)、數(shù)據(jù)結(jié)構(gòu)與算法基礎(chǔ)等方面的初步內(nèi)容。本書(shū)旨在,使學(xué)生掌握計(jì)算機(jī)程序設(shè)計(jì)的基本思想和方法,初步具備在各領(lǐng)域應(yīng)用計(jì)算機(jī)的能力,并為后續(xù)課程的學(xué)習(xí)創(chuàng)造條件。

  本套教材分為《計(jì)算機(jī)程序設(shè)計(jì)基礎(chǔ)》和《程序設(shè)計(jì)基礎(chǔ)實(shí)驗(yàn)指導(dǎo)與習(xí)題》,力求詳細(xì)介紹C語(yǔ)言結(jié)構(gòu)化程序設(shè)計(jì),并涵蓋了計(jì)算機(jī)等級(jí)考試的要求!队(jì)算機(jī)程序設(shè)計(jì)基礎(chǔ)》教材是以程序設(shè)計(jì)的基礎(chǔ)理論為主,重點(diǎn)介紹程序設(shè)計(jì)的基本理論和方法及C語(yǔ)言的語(yǔ)法知識(shí)!冻绦蛟O(shè)計(jì)基礎(chǔ)實(shí)驗(yàn)指導(dǎo)與習(xí)題》教材與《計(jì)算機(jī)程序設(shè)計(jì)基礎(chǔ)》配套,包括實(shí)驗(yàn)上機(jī)指導(dǎo)、實(shí)驗(yàn)思考題、練習(xí)題、二級(jí)考試等內(nèi)容。

  本書(shū)是以計(jì)算機(jī)基礎(chǔ)課程教學(xué)指導(dǎo)分委員會(huì)制定的“計(jì)算機(jī)程序設(shè)計(jì)基礎(chǔ)課程教學(xué)基本要求”為依據(jù),結(jié)合近年來(lái)C語(yǔ)言程序設(shè)計(jì)基礎(chǔ)的教學(xué)實(shí)踐經(jīng)驗(yàn)編寫(xiě)而成。其內(nèi)容涵蓋了C語(yǔ)言結(jié)構(gòu)化程序設(shè)計(jì)的基本理論、基本概念、方法和規(guī)范。以培養(yǎng)學(xué)生掌握程序設(shè)計(jì)的基本理論和方法及計(jì)算機(jī)應(yīng)用編程能力為目標(biāo)。

  本書(shū)以一個(gè)小型的學(xué)生成績(jī)管理系統(tǒng)為主線,將C語(yǔ)言程序設(shè)計(jì)的各個(gè)知識(shí)點(diǎn)分配到各個(gè)章節(jié)中詳細(xì)介紹,并逐步實(shí)現(xiàn)該系統(tǒng)的全部功能。通過(guò)該案例,使學(xué)生對(duì)C語(yǔ)言程序設(shè)計(jì)的過(guò)程和所涉及知識(shí)有一個(gè)清晰的理解,力求理論與實(shí)踐相結(jié)合,從而培養(yǎng)學(xué)生分析問(wèn)題和解決問(wèn)題的能力。

  本書(shū)共分8章,內(nèi)容包括:

  第1章——程序設(shè)計(jì)概述,介紹程序、程序設(shè)計(jì)、算法等基本概念,程序設(shè)計(jì)的過(guò)程和程序設(shè)計(jì)的方法,以及C語(yǔ)言字符集、詞法符號(hào)和C語(yǔ)言程序的基本結(jié)構(gòu)。

  第2章——數(shù)據(jù)類型、運(yùn)算符與表達(dá)式,介紹C語(yǔ)言的數(shù)據(jù)類型、各種類型的常量、變量的聲明和使用方法,各種類型運(yùn)算符及表達(dá)式求值的運(yùn)算規(guī)則。

  第3章——程序控制結(jié)構(gòu),介紹結(jié)構(gòu)化程序設(shè)計(jì)的基本概念和結(jié)構(gòu)化程序設(shè)計(jì)的方法,C語(yǔ)言的順序控制語(yǔ)言、選擇控制語(yǔ)句、循環(huán)控制語(yǔ)句及應(yīng)用問(wèn)題的求解方法。

  第4章——函數(shù)與預(yù)處理,介紹用函數(shù)實(shí)現(xiàn)模塊化程序設(shè)計(jì)的思想,函數(shù)定義、函數(shù)聲明、函數(shù)調(diào)用的基本概念和方法,函數(shù)的返回值及其類型,函數(shù)參數(shù)傳遞機(jī)制,遞歸函數(shù),變量的'作用域和存儲(chǔ)類型及預(yù)處理等。

  第5章——數(shù)組,介紹數(shù)組的概念,一維數(shù)組的定義、初始化及應(yīng)用,二維數(shù)組的定義、初始化及應(yīng)用,字符串與字符數(shù)組的概念及應(yīng)用。

  第6章——指針,介紹指針的基本概念,指針變量的定義及其相關(guān)運(yùn)算,指針與函數(shù),指針與數(shù)組,動(dòng)態(tài)內(nèi)存分配。

  第7章——結(jié)構(gòu)體與共用體,介紹結(jié)構(gòu)體、共用體等自定義數(shù)據(jù)類型的機(jī)制,結(jié)構(gòu)體類型與結(jié)構(gòu)體變量,結(jié)構(gòu)體數(shù)組,結(jié)構(gòu)體與函數(shù),鏈表的概念和常用操作,共用體的概念及應(yīng)用。

  第8章——文件,介紹文件的基本概念及對(duì)文件的常用操作。

  第9章——面向?qū)ο蟪绦蛟O(shè)計(jì),介紹面向?qū)ο蟪绦蛟O(shè)計(jì)的基本概念及類的基本操作。

  附錄包括ASCII碼表、C語(yǔ)言運(yùn)算符、常用C標(biāo)準(zhǔn)庫(kù)函數(shù)。

  本書(shū)第1章、第2章由田紅梅編寫(xiě),第3章由郭煒編寫(xiě),第4章由劉菲編寫(xiě),第5章由姬濤編寫(xiě),第6章由江紅編寫(xiě),第7章、第8章由周啟生編寫(xiě),第9章由陳青編寫(xiě)。全書(shū)由周啟生和姬濤統(tǒng)稿與審定。特別感謝劉寶忠教授對(duì)本書(shū)的指導(dǎo)與審閱。在編寫(xiě)本書(shū)的過(guò)程中,還得到了王海暉教授、莊鵬老師的大力支持,在此也表示衷心感謝!

  本書(shū)的編者都是長(zhǎng)期從事程序設(shè)計(jì)教學(xué)的教師,本書(shū)凝集了各位教師多年的教學(xué)實(shí)踐經(jīng)驗(yàn)。由于計(jì)算機(jī)科學(xué)技術(shù)發(fā)展迅速,程序設(shè)計(jì)的教學(xué)內(nèi)容、方法和手段日新月異,加之編者水平有限,書(shū)中不足之處在所難免,敬請(qǐng)讀者批評(píng)指正,以便今后進(jìn)一步完善。

  【2】計(jì)算機(jī)基礎(chǔ)及程序設(shè)計(jì)概述

  軟件是為了完成某些特定功能而編制的一到多個(gè)程序文件的集合。指令就是命令,可以被連續(xù)執(zhí)行的指令集合,稱為計(jì)算機(jī)程序。計(jì)算機(jī)語(yǔ)言是人們發(fā)明的一種,可以和計(jì)算機(jī)交流溝通的一種工具。

  總而言之程序語(yǔ)言是軟件工程師用來(lái)編寫(xiě)程序、制作軟件的工具,是規(guī)則與符號(hào)的集合,是與計(jì)算機(jī)交流的工具。

  程序語(yǔ)言的產(chǎn)生和發(fā)展,直接推動(dòng)了計(jì)算機(jī)的普及和應(yīng)用?偟膩(lái)說(shuō)程序分為4大類:

  1、機(jī)械語(yǔ)言:機(jī)械語(yǔ)言全部都是由0和1構(gòu)成的,但是不利于理解和記憶,也不方便我們操作計(jì)算機(jī)。

  2、匯編語(yǔ)言:匯編語(yǔ)言僅是機(jī)器語(yǔ)言的一種助記符,它們之間沒(méi)有本質(zhì)的區(qū)別,很多時(shí)候我們把二者等同視之。

  3、中級(jí)語(yǔ)言:C語(yǔ)言即是中級(jí)語(yǔ)言也是高級(jí)語(yǔ)言,C語(yǔ)言是由B語(yǔ)言發(fā)展而來(lái)的,有C又有B當(dāng)然還有A語(yǔ)言,而B(niǎo)語(yǔ)言就是由A語(yǔ)言發(fā)展來(lái)的。

  4、高級(jí)語(yǔ)言:高級(jí)語(yǔ)言總是無(wú)限接近我們的自然語(yǔ)言和思維方式。程序語(yǔ)言的發(fā)展趁勢(shì)就是:從最底層的機(jī)器語(yǔ)言逐步跨越計(jì)算機(jī)與客觀事物(即問(wèn)題域)之間存在的語(yǔ)言鴻溝。

  如何進(jìn)行程序設(shè)計(jì)呢?一個(gè)簡(jiǎn)單的程序設(shè)計(jì)一般包含了4個(gè)步驟,他們分別是:1、分析問(wèn)題;2、確定數(shù)據(jù)結(jié)構(gòu)和算法;3、編制程序;4、調(diào)試程序。

  有了步驟下面我們要考慮的就是算法了,而算法的基本特征包括了以下5項(xiàng):

  1、有窮性:一個(gè)算法必須在執(zhí)行有限個(gè)操作步驟后終止。

  2、確定性:算法中每一步的含義必須是確切的,不可以出現(xiàn)任何二議性。

  3、有效性:算法中的每一步操作都應(yīng)該能有效執(zhí)行,一個(gè)不可執(zhí)行的操作是無(wú)效的。

  4、有零個(gè)或多個(gè)輸入:這里的輸入是指在算法開(kāi)始之前所需要的初始數(shù)據(jù)。這些輸入的多少取決于特定的.問(wèn)題。

  5、有一個(gè)或多個(gè)輸出:所謂輸出是指與輸入有某種特定關(guān)系的量,在一個(gè)完整的算法中至少會(huì)有一個(gè)輸出。

  其中第4和第5項(xiàng)是一起的。

  有了算法就該編碼實(shí)現(xiàn)了:

  首選是編寫(xiě)源代碼;然后是將源代碼編譯成為目標(biāo)代碼;之后是連接目標(biāo)代碼成為可執(zhí)行程序;最后是運(yùn)行程序。

  程序編好了之后,我們需要調(diào)制程序中的錯(cuò)誤:

  首先是語(yǔ)法中的錯(cuò)誤;其次是邏輯上的錯(cuò)誤;然后是開(kāi)發(fā)中的錯(cuò)誤;最后是運(yùn)行是的錯(cuò)誤。

  今日打油詩(shī):

  程序基礎(chǔ)

  程序基礎(chǔ)剛開(kāi)學(xué)

  九九乘法太困難

  幾個(gè)小時(shí)終算出

  結(jié)果還是有錯(cuò)誤

  等待明日老師教

  速吃晚飯寫(xiě)微博

  微博筆記剛完成

  時(shí)間已過(guò)十一點(diǎn)

  明日課程快預(yù)習(xí)

  預(yù)習(xí)完后好疲憊

  趕快洗洗睡覺(jué)啦

【計(jì)算機(jī)基礎(chǔ)及程序設(shè)計(jì)概述】相關(guān)文章:

計(jì)算機(jī)基礎(chǔ)單選試題09-06

計(jì)算機(jī)應(yīng)用基礎(chǔ)試卷05-28

計(jì)算機(jī)應(yīng)用基礎(chǔ)教案09-21

計(jì)算機(jī)基礎(chǔ)應(yīng)用試題05-14

計(jì)算機(jī)應(yīng)用基礎(chǔ)Word應(yīng)用09-16

計(jì)算機(jī)基礎(chǔ)知識(shí)word07-13

計(jì)算機(jī)基礎(chǔ)考試題06-22

計(jì)算機(jī)基礎(chǔ)與應(yīng)用試題及答案04-30

計(jì)算機(jī)的應(yīng)用基礎(chǔ)試題及解析10-01

計(jì)算機(jī)應(yīng)用基礎(chǔ)的內(nèi)容知識(shí)08-09